Here's the situation:

I transferred all of my music (97 gigs) to a new external hd. Then I went to preferences/advanced and changed the itunes media folder location to the new hd. it seemed to be working (transferring) but when i went to play the songs i got a message saying they couldn't be located. However, I was able to manually locate them individually and they would play.

I then tried several fixes suggested online, but none worked.

Finally, since the main thing I was worried about was saving my playlists, I just decided to create a new library after taking screenshots and notes on all of my old playlists.

What I forgot about was the apps which are not in the new library. I'm nervous about connecting my iphone now for fear that it will sync automatically and I will lose all the apps and notes on my phone. (i can't remember if i have it checked to sync these automatically).

Help, please! I still have the original library but I don't know how to get it to work with the new media folder location.

The apps are linked to your apple iD, so if that's in itunes and you can download any apps again

also if itunes sees apps on your iPhone that are not in iTunes it will ask you if you want to add them back
